Keep your accounts separate with profiles: With profiles, you can keep all your Chrome info separate, like bookmarks, history, passwords, and other settings. Open the media hub to access controls to manage what’s playing or pop out a video to view it in picture-in-picture mode. More control over your media: Easily control audio and video playing in any Chrome tab. You can group tabs together for better organization or pin tabs to automatically open websites you use the most. Stay organized with tabs: Tabs help you stay organized, keep track of multiple pages, and multi-task. Go dark with Chrome: Choose from a variety of themes and colors, like Dark mode, to suit your needs or just your mood. When you turn sync on, you can access your bookmarks, saved passwords, and secure payment info. Sync Chrome across devices: From your laptop, to your tablet, to your phone, your stuff in Chrome goes where you go. Know that your passwords are safe: Not only can Chrome generate and store strong passwords, but it can also check your saved passwords and warn you of any online breaches. It's important to realise that updating to the beta build will overwrite your existing stable installation of Chrome, so you can't run it side-by-side.

While the beta version is still not stable enough to be considered a final release for the masses, it has at least undergone a measure of testing by those Chrome users adventurous enough to install the bleeding-edge alpha, or Dev, build, so crashes and glitches are fewer and far between.
